Transponder Codes

When a transponder is interrogated it sends out a signal encoded with a four-digit code. This signal, known as a SQUAWK Code is used to locate aircraft on radar screens. It also serves to transmit specific messages to air traffic control in the case of an emergency or to alert air traffic controllers to changes in weather conditions. Squawk codes can be used to communicate with ATC when the pilot is unable to communicate via radio. They are crucial for safe flying.

Every aircraft is equipped with a transponder that responds to radar queries by identifying a code. This enables ATC to locate an aircraft on a busy screen. Transponders can be programmed to respond in different ways when interrogated. Mode A transmits only the code while mode C transmits data on altitude. Mode S transponders provide more specific information including call signs and position which are useful in airspace that is crowded.

Most aircraft have a tiny beige box that is located under the pilot's seat. The transponder is a tiny beige box that is used to transmit the SQUAWK code whenever the air traffic control is activated on the aircraft. The transponder can be set to the 'ON' position, ALT or SBY (standby) position.

It's not uncommon to hear a pilot directed by air traffic control to "squawk ident". This is an instruction for the pilot to hit the IDENT button on their transponder. The ident button causes the aircraft to blink on the ATC's radar screens, allowing them to easily distinguish your aircraft on the screen.

PIN codes

A PIN code is a sequence of numbers (usually six or four digits) that can be used to gain access to the device or system or service. For example, a smart phone has a code that the user enters when they purchase the device. The user must enter this code each time they want to use it. PIN codes are also used to protect ATM or transactions at POS,[1 secure access control (doors, computers, cars),[2] computer systems,[3and internet transactions.

Although a longer PIN may seem more secure than a shorter one, it's still possible to hack or guess even the four-digit PIN. It is recommended that the PIN must be at minimum six digits long with a combination of letters and numbers to give more security. VIN Numbers

VIN numbers are used to identify vehicles and provide an abundance of information about them. VIN numbers are unique to each vehicle on earth and are not applicable to alien vehicles (or whatever). The 17 numbers of a VIN code are a combination letters and numbers which can be decoded in order to reveal vital information regarding your vehicle or truck.

Modern cars are digital libraries that contain many details about their history and specifications. A VIN number is the key to unlock this information that allows you to find out everything from whether your vehicle is in a recall to the number of times it's been owned by different owners.

Each part of a VIN number contains a different piece of information. The first digit indicates, for instance, what kind of vehicle it is, for instance as a pickup truck, or SUV. The second digit indicates the manufacturer. The third digit represents the assembly division of the vehicle. The fourth through eighth digits represent the model type, restraint system type and body type, along with the codes for transmission and engine. The ninth number is the check digit, which can prevent fraud by confirming that the VIN number isn't altered.
